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
218106 7434 306437703
10125 32628859963
10125 32628859963
473 1926 2290
All about undefined
Interested in learning more?
10125 32628859963
473 1926 2290
See more
70790677 3133
989 0722660782 71388 74885 97487223951
See more
53865568390 2790 1138
0218862052 101538896 522766726
See more